The cheapest way to get from Folkestone to Llangollen is to drive which costs £60 - £95 and takes 4h 26m.
The fastest way to get from Folkestone to Llangollen is to drive which takes 4h 26m and costs £60 - £95.
No, there is no direct train from Folkestone to Llangollen. However, there are services departing from Folkestone Central and arriving at Wrexham General via London Euston and Crewe.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 15m.
The distance between Folkestone and Llangollen is 274 miles. The road distance is 266.1 miles.
The best way to get from Folkestone to Llangollen without a car is to train via Crewe which takes 5h 15m and costs £95 - £230.
It takes approximately 5h 15m to get from Folkestone to Llangollen, including transfers.
Folkestone to Llangollen train services, operated by Southeastern, depart from Folkestone Central station.
Folkestone to Llangollen train services, operated by Southeastern, arrive at London St Pancras Intl station.
Yes, the driving distance between Folkestone to Llangollen is 266 miles. It takes approximately 4h 26m to drive from Folkestone to Llangollen.
